Abstract

Nowadays, due to the development of e-commerce, delivery time has become an important factor influencing quality of distribution service. Especially in the urban distribution environment, many factors affect the distribution time, such as traffic condition on peak hours plays an important role in outcomes of the planned schedule. Hence, more and more research devoted to the “Time-depend vehicle routing problem (TDVRP)”. Consider the competitors' factors for obtaining more sales, logistics company should serve customers before other rival distributors. Such problem is called “Time-depend vehicle routing problem in a competitive environment (TDVRPC)” whose main objectives of the problem are to minimize the travel time cost and maximize the sale. Many research papers have presented mathematical models for TDVRPC. The major weakness of the above models is they donot satisfy the “first-in-first-out (FIFO)” property which guarantee that if a vehicle leaves a for at a given time, any other vehicle leaving earlier will arrive earlier. Take into account the possible ways of handling the situation with heterogeneous fleet, so a novel model for the “Time-dependent vehicle routing problem in a competitive environment with heterogeneous fleet (TDVRPCHF)” is presented to satisfy the “FIFO” property. To solve such a problem, a Simplified Swarm Optimization algorithm is proposed and it can also be promoted on the other “time-dependent vehicle routing problem”.
